Abstract

一種可隨聲音產生顏色及亮度變化之拇指琴,至少包含:一拇指琴,具有複數個琴鍵及一共鳴箱,藉以透過撥動該些琴鍵而從該共鳴箱發出不同音階的聲音;複數個發光單元,設於該拇指琴上,且該些發光單元係分別對應於該些琴鍵;以及一控制器,係控制該些發光單元與該些琴鍵之間的電路是否呈通路,藉以使得當撥動該些琴鍵中之一者時,對應於該些琴鍵中之該者之該發光單元將產生亮光。本創作之可隨聲音產生顏色及亮度變化之拇指琴,除了能提供聽覺樂趣之外,還能提供視覺樂趣,因此可同時適用於聽人及聾人。A thumb piano capable of producing color and brightness changes with sounds, at least comprising: a thumb piano with a plurality of keys and a resonance box, so that sounds of different scales can be emitted from the resonance box by plucking the keys; a plurality of light-emitting a unit, which is arranged on the thumb piano, and the light-emitting units correspond to the keys respectively; and a controller controls whether the circuit between the light-emitting units and the keys is in a channel, so that when the light-emitting unit is toggled When there is one of the keys, the light-emitting unit corresponding to the one of the keys will generate bright light. The thumb piano, which can produce color and brightness changes with sound, can not only provide auditory pleasure, but also visual pleasure, so it can be suitable for both hearing and deaf people.

本創作是有關於一種樂器,特別是有關於一種可隨聲音產生顏色及亮度變化之拇指琴。This work is about a musical instrument, especially a thumb piano that can change color and brightness with sound.

卡林巴琴俗稱拇指琴,雖然拇指琴是屬於相當簡單易學之樂器,然而對於有聽覺障礙之人士來說,因為耳朵接收聲音的能力部分或全部受損,所以無法正常學習音樂。而且,聽覺受損人士縱使學習彈奏拇指琴,也常會因為聽不到聲音旋律而失去演奏樂趣。The kalimba is commonly known as the thumb piano. Although the thumb piano is a fairly simple and easy-to-learn musical instrument, for people with hearing impairments, because the ability of the ears to receive sound is partially or completely impaired, they cannot learn music normally. Moreover, even if hearing impaired people learn to play the thumb piano, they often lose the fun of playing because they cannot hear the sound melody.

有鑑於上述習知技藝之問題,本創作之一目的就是在提供一種可隨聲音產生顏色及亮度變化之拇指琴,除了能提供聽覺樂趣之外,還能提供視覺樂趣,因此可同時適用於聽人及聾人。In view of the above-mentioned problems of the prior art, one of the purposes of the present creation is to provide a thumb piano that can produce color and brightness changes with sound, which can not only provide auditory pleasure, but also visual pleasure, so it can be applied to both listening and listening. people and the deaf.

為達前述目的,本創作提出一種可隨聲音產生顏色及亮度變化之拇指琴,至少包含:一拇指琴,具有複數個琴鍵及一共鳴箱,藉以透過撥動該些琴鍵而從該共鳴箱發出不同音階的聲音;複數個發光單元,設於該拇指琴上,且該些發光單元係分別對應於該些琴鍵;以及一控制器,係控制該些發光單元與該些琴鍵之間的電路是否呈通路,藉以使得當撥動該些琴鍵中之一者時,對應於該些琴鍵中之該者之該發光單元將產生亮光。In order to achieve the aforementioned purpose, the present creation proposes a thumb piano that can produce color and brightness changes with sound, at least comprising: a thumb piano with a plurality of keys and a sound box, so that the sound is emitted from the sound box by plucking the keys. Sounds of different scales; a plurality of light-emitting units arranged on the thumb piano, and the light-emitting units correspond to the keys respectively; and a controller controls whether the circuit between the light-emitting units and the keys is not A channel is formed so that when one of the keys is toggled, the light-emitting unit corresponding to the one of the keys will generate light.

其中該些發光單元係LED燈。The light-emitting units are LED lamps.

其中該些發光單元所產生之亮光的顏色係彼此不同。The colors of the light generated by the light-emitting units are different from each other.

其中該共鳴箱中更設有一音量感測器,用以感測該拇指琴所發出之聲音的音量大小。The resonance box is further provided with a volume sensor for sensing the volume of the sound emitted by the thumb piano.

其中該控制器更依據該拇指琴所發出之聲音的音量大小調整該發光單元產生之亮光的亮度。The controller further adjusts the brightness of the light generated by the light-emitting unit according to the volume of the sound emitted by the thumb piano.

本創作之可隨聲音產生顏色及亮度變化之拇指琴,更設有一電池電性連接該控制器、該些發光單元及該音量感測器。The thumb piano of the present creation, which can produce color and brightness changes with sound, is further provided with a battery that is electrically connected to the controller, the light-emitting units and the volume sensor.

其中該些發光單元及該些琴鍵之數量皆為七,該些發光單元所產生之亮光的顏色係分別紅、橙、黃、綠、藍、靛、紫,該些琴鍵之音階係分別為B、G、E、D、F、A、C。The number of the light-emitting units and the keys are both seven, the colors of the lights produced by the light-emitting units are red, orange, yellow, green, blue, indigo, and purple, respectively, and the scale of the keys is B respectively , G, E, D, F, A, C.

承上所述,依本創作之可隨聲音產生顏色及亮度變化之拇指琴,其可具有一或多個下述優點:Based on the above, the thumb piano created according to the present invention, which can produce color and brightness changes with the sound, can have one or more of the following advantages:

(1) 可照一般方式演奏拇指琴。(1) The thumb piano may be played in the usual way.

(2) 彈奏不同音符時,可產生不同的顏色燈光。(2) When playing different notes, different colors of lights can be produced.

(3) 彈奏的力量大小不同時,可產生不同的燈光亮度,力量越大則燈光越亮,力量越小則燈光越暗。(3) When the strength of playing is different, different light brightness can be produced. The greater the strength, the brighter the light, and the smaller the strength, the darker the light.

(4) 讓有聽覺障礙之人士也能藉由燈泡色彩及亮度之變化而享受彈奏樂器之樂趣。(4) People with hearing impairment can also enjoy the fun of playing musical instruments by changing the color and brightness of the bulb.

本創作之可隨聲音產生顏色及亮度變化之拇指琴,至少包含:一拇指琴10,具有複數個琴鍵12及一共鳴箱14,藉以透過撥動該些琴鍵12而從共鳴箱14發出不同音階的聲音;複數個發光單元20,設於拇指琴10上,且該些發光單元20係分別對應於該些琴鍵12;以及一控制器30,係控制該些發光單元20與該些琴鍵12之間的電路是否呈通路,藉以使得當撥動該些琴鍵12中之一者時,對應於該些琴鍵12中之該者之發光單元20將產生亮光。The thumb piano of the present creation, which can produce color and brightness changes with sound, at least includes: a thumb piano 10 having a plurality of keys 12 and a sound box 14 , so that different scales can be emitted from the sound box 14 by plucking the keys 12 A plurality of light-emitting units 20 are arranged on the thumb piano 10, and the light-emitting units 20 correspond to the keys 12 respectively; and a controller 30 controls the relationship between the light-emitting units 20 and the keys 12 Whether the circuit between them is connected, so that when one of the keys 12 is toggled, the light-emitting unit 20 corresponding to the one of the keys 12 will generate bright light.

本創作之發光單元20可例如為LED燈。並且,這些發光單元20所產生之亮光的顏色係例如彼此不同。本創作中的每個琴鍵12都對應於一個發光單元20,且發光單元20的顏色都不相同。舉例來說,如圖2所示,該些發光單元20及該些琴鍵12之數量皆為七,該些發光單元20所產生之亮光的顏色係例如分別紅、橙、黃、綠、藍、靛、紫,該些琴鍵12之音階係例如分別為B、G、E、D、F、A、C。The light-emitting unit 20 of the present invention can be, for example, an LED lamp. Also, the colors of the lights generated by the light emitting units 20 are different from each other, for example. Each key 12 in the present creation corresponds to one light-emitting unit 20, and the light-emitting units 20 have different colors. For example, as shown in FIG. 2 , the number of the light-emitting units 20 and the keys 12 is seven, and the colors of the light generated by the light-emitting units 20 are, for example, red, orange, yellow, green, blue, Indigo and violet, the scales of these keys 12 are, for example, B, G, E, D, F, A, and C, respectively.

共鳴箱14中更可以設有一音量感測器40,用以感測拇指琴10所發出之聲音的音量大小。控制器30更可以依據拇指琴10所發出之聲音的音量大小調整發光單元20產生之亮光的亮度。藉此,當使用者彈奏之聲音越大,則發光單元20的亮度將會越亮。A volume sensor 40 may be further provided in the resonance box 14 for sensing the volume of the sound emitted by the thumb piano 10 . The controller 30 can further adjust the brightness of the light generated by the light-emitting unit 20 according to the volume of the sound emitted by the thumb piano 10 . Therefore, when the user's playing sound is louder, the brightness of the light-emitting unit 20 will be brighter.

本創作之可隨聲音產生顏色及亮度變化之拇指琴,更可以設有一電池50電性連接控制器30、該些發光單元20及音量感測器40,用以提供所需之電力來源。The thumb piano of the present invention, which can produce color and brightness changes with sound, can also be provided with a battery 50 that is electrically connected to the controller 30 , the light-emitting units 20 and the volume sensor 40 to provide the required power source.

當使用者彈奏琴鍵12時,則對應於此琴鍵12之發光單元20將會發亮,且若使用者彈奏的聲音越響亮,則發光單元20之亮度就會越亮,因此可以讓有聽覺障礙之人士也能藉由發光單元20色彩及亮度之變化而享受彈奏樂器之樂趣。When the user plays the key 12, the light emitting unit 20 corresponding to the key 12 will light up, and the louder the user plays, the brighter the light emitting unit 20 will be. The hearing-impaired person can also enjoy the fun of playing musical instruments by changing the color and brightness of the light-emitting unit 20 .

詳言之,當使用者手指觸碰琴鍵12(例如C鍵)以彈奏C鍵時,則控制器30可使得電池50與對應於C鍵之發光單元20之間的電路成通路,藉以使得對應於C鍵之發光單元20產生亮光。此外,共鳴箱14中的音量感測器40可偵測聲音大小,並將此數值傳給控制器30,藉以調整發光單元20之亮度。In detail, when the user's finger touches the key 12 (eg, the C key) to play the C key, the controller 30 can make the circuit between the battery 50 and the light-emitting unit 20 corresponding to the C key form a path, so as to make the The light emitting unit 20 corresponding to the C key produces bright light. In addition, the volume sensor 40 in the sound box 14 can detect the volume of the sound, and transmit the value to the controller 30 , so as to adjust the brightness of the light-emitting unit 20 .
